Soft law and hard consequences: The EU-Tunisia Memorandum of Understanding

The expression “cash for migrants” has gained traction among critics of Europe’s migration outsourcing policies. These arrangements often involve cooperation with countries whose human rights records are questionable, through agreements that operate in a grey area of democratic oversight. What makes these agreements so distinctive? The Memorandum of Understanding signed between the European Union and Tunisia offers some insight into this issue.
